Shaving Technology

The Braun Electric Shaver for Men features advanced technology such as the SensoFlex shaving head, designed to minimize skin pressure and provide a close shave, even for sensitive skin. This model includes two shaving modes—Turbo for a fast shave and Gentle for a more comfortable experience. In contrast, the Tulzim Electric Foil Shaver incorporates Sensitive Skin Technology that offers irritation-free grooming with its FlexSkin hypoallergenic foil, and it dynamically adjusts cutting force. Both shavers excel in their technology, each designed to enhance the shaving experience while addressing different user preferences.

Battery Life and Charging

When it comes to battery performance, the Tulzim Electric Foil Shaver has a remarkable runtime of 100 minutes on a single 90-minute charge, making it ideal for busy individuals. The Braun, however, offers up to 50 minutes of battery life, which is half that of the Tulzim. While the Braun is engineered in Germany and includes a Li-Ion battery, the Tulzim’s smart voltage adaptation allows for rapid charging, making it a more convenient option for travel. For users who prioritize battery longevity, the Tulzim clearly stands out.

Design and Usability

The Braun Electric Shaver is designed for both wet and dry use, allowing for versatility in grooming preferences. It includes a Precision Trimmer and a pouch for easy storage, which are practical features for daily use. The Tulzim also boasts an IPX7 waterproof rating, enabling users to shave with foam or rinse the shaver under water for easy cleaning. Additionally, the Tulzim features a compact design with a magnetic dustproof cap, making it travel-ready. While both shavers offer usability enhancements, the Tulzim’s design may appeal more to those who need a portable option.

Performance on Sensitive Skin

For those with sensitive skin, the Braun Electric Shaver’s dermatologically tested design and Sensitive SkinGuard provide a gentler shaving experience. This model’s SensoFlex head minimizes pressure on the skin, which is particularly beneficial for individuals prone to irritation. In contrast, the Tulzim’s advanced foil technology aims to reduce friction and adjust cutting force in real-time to prevent tugging, making it another solid choice for sensitive skin. While both shavers cater to this need, the Braun has the edge with its specific design aimed at minimizing skin contact.

Maintenance and Cleaning

The Braun Electric Shaver comes with a cleaning brush and is designed for easy maintenance, but it lacks a fully washable feature. The Tulzim, on the other hand, is designed with a washable feature that allows users to rinse it under the faucet for thorough cleaning. This makes the Tulzim a more convenient option for users who prefer low-maintenance grooming tools. The ease of cleaning can significantly impact the long-term usability of a shaver, and in this aspect, Tulzim leads the way.
